Givrine by E. Coudray is a Floral fragrance for women. Givrine was launched in 1950. The nose behind this fragrance is Evelyne Boulanger. Top notes are Kumquat, Bergamot and Watermelon; middle notes are Peony, Violet, Lily-of-the-Valley and Gardenia; base notes are Musk, White Woods, Sandalwood and Patchouli.

The perfumer behind it
Evelyne Boulanger
Evelyne Boulanger is a French perfumer who has worked on a wide range of fragrances for brands like Annabella, Atkinsons, Bogner, Brocard, and Comme des Garçons. Her notable creations include Mint & Tonic, Bogner Wood Women, and several Comme des Garçons Series scents. She is known for her ability to craft both fresh and complex aromatic compositions.
